Italian peasants used grits going back to the 15th century in Italy, as did enslaved African cooks in the Southern US. After the ravages of the Civil War, Southerners relied on grits when little else was available to eat. Today, grits are still central to the cuisine of the South and Northern Italy, where they are called rustic polenta.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eWe freshly grind our Certified Organic Heirloom Grits on a stone mill to retain its superior flavor and nutrition. Its origin traces back to the Ukraine. The name Red Fife refers to its color in the field, and surname of the Canadian farmer who first grew it out again. Its comeback, owes thanks initially to the work of Sharon Rempel, who planted a \"Living Museum of Wheat\" in the 1980s. Red Fife wheat was nominated to the Slow Food Ark of Taste in 2003 by Mara Jernigan and Sinclair Phillip of Slow Food Canada, making it the first heritage wheat on the Ark. It is a favorite for sourdough among artisan bakers.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eShagbark Seed \u0026amp; Mill freshly grinds your Certified Organic Red Fife Wheat Flour on a stone mill to retain its superior flavor and nutrition. As a medicine, cornmeal was used for poultices, and infused for stomach problems. Spanish colonial cooks made bannock, hoe cake, or johnnycake, from the word, jonakin, (which was derived from the word \"jannock,\"), from a stiff dough. Johnnycake was the name given by enslaved Africans, who used cornmeal to make that recipe.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eWe freshly grind our Certified Organic Heirloom Cornmeal on a stone mill to retain its superior flavor and nutrition.
